Как использовать Python для обработки и анализа данных

Дата аналитика: Как использовать Python для обработки и анализа данных

Введение

Представьте себе, что вы - data scientist, который работает над проектом, целью которого является оптимизация процессов доставки в крупной логистической компании. Ваша задача – извлечь ценную информацию из массивов данных, которые на первый взгляд представляют собой просто набор цифр и строк. Как вы будете делиться вашим решением с командой, если не сможете "разговориться" с данными? Сегодня мы погрузимся в мир дата аналитики и рассмотрим, как Python может стать вашим незаменимым помощником в этом увлекательном процессе.

Зачем это важно? Просто помнить, что правильный анализ данных может существенно изменить траекторию вашего проекта или бизнеса. В этой статье мы изучим ключевые концепции дата аналитики, практические советы, интерактивные примеры и возможные подводные камни, чтобы помочь вам стать экспертом в этой области.

Погружение в тему

Ключевые концепции дата аналитики

Дата аналитика — это процесс обработки и интерпретации данных для получения информации, которая поможет в принятии решений. Основные этапы включают сбор данных, их очистку, анализ и визуализацию.

1. Сбор данных

Сбор данных может быть реализован из различных источников: API, базы данных, CSV-файлы и т.д. В Python для этой задачи популярны библиотеки как pandas и requests.

2. Очистка данных

Один из самых важных, но часто игнорируемых этапов. Ошибки в данных могут привести к неправильным выводам. Рассмотрим пример с использованием pandas:

import pandas as pd

Загрузка данных

df = pd.read_csv('data.csv')

Очищаем данные, убираем пропуски

df.dropna(inplace=True)

3. Анализ данных

Анализ включает в себя использование статистических инструментов и алгоритмов машинного обучения для извлечения полезной информации.

4. Визуализация данных

Представление данных в виде графиков и диаграмм помогает лучше понять информацию. Matplotlib и Seaborn — главные библиотеки для визуализации в Python.

Интерактивные кейсы

Попробуем выполнить небольшой интерактивный эксперимент! Подумайте, какие данные вы бы хотели проанализировать? Например, выберите набор данных о продажах или о пользователях вашего веб-сайта.

Задание: Найдите открытый набор данных на Kaggle или GitHub и попробуйте импортировать его с помощью pandas.

Советы и трюки

  1. Используйте Jupyter Notebook: Эта среда позволяет интерактивно писать код и документировать свои шаги – отличный инструмент для анализа.
  2. Оптимизируйте работу с данными: Используйте pandas для быстрой предварительной обработки. Например, можно работать с только необходимыми столбцами с помощью:

    df = pd.read_csv('data.csv', usecols=['column1', 'column2'])

Углубленный анализ

Разбор ошибок и подводных камней

Среди часто встречающихся проблем — ошибки в данных и неправильная интерпретация результатов. Рассмотрим вот такую ситуацию: вы проводите анализ продаж товаров, но не учитываете сезонность. В результате выводы могут оказаться ложными.

Как избежать: Не забывайте про визуализацию! Графики могут помочь заметить незаметные закономерности.

Альтернативные подходы

Несмотря на то, что Python — отличный инструмент для анализа данных, существуют и альтернативы. R, например, предлагает мощные статистические пакеты, а для задач, связанных с большими данными, сторонам стоит взглянуть в сторону Apache Spark. Экспериментируйте с разными инструментами и находите то, что подходит именно вам!

Прогнозы и вдохновение на будущее

Дата аналитика продолжает развиваться, и с ростом объемов данных появляются новые возможности. Таким образом, машинное обучение становится неотъемлемой частью анализа данных. Библиотеки вроде scikit-learn и TensorFlow открывают новые горизонты для анализа и предсказаний!

Вызов читателю

Теперь, когда вы освоили основы, попробуйте выполнить анализ выбранного набора данных, используя все полученные знания. Поделитесь вашими результатами в комментариях или на форуме, обсуждая подходы и выводы!

Заключение

Сегодня мы исследовали, как Python может делать обработку и анализ данных более эффективным и понятным. Мы рассмотрели ключевые этапы, распространенные ошибки и ал��тернативные подходы, чтобы вдохновить вас на новые идеи.

Не забывайте, данные — это не просто цифры, это история, которую они рассказывают. С помощью правильных инструментов и подходов вы можете научиться их читать и понимать!

Полезные ресурсы

Подписывайтесь на обновления нашего блога, чтобы не пропустить новые статьи и аналоги будущих тенденций в дата аналитике!

Leave a Reply

Ваш адрес email не будет опубликован. Обязательные поля помечены *